handlr_readers <- c('citeproc', 'ris', 'bibtex', 'codemeta', 'cff')
handlr_writers <- c('citeproc', 'ris', 'bibtex', 'schema_org',
'rdfxml', 'codemeta', 'cff')
#' @title HandlrClient
#' @description handlr client, read and write to and from all citation formats
#'
#' @export
#' @details The various inputs to the `x` parameter are handled in different
#' ways:
#'
#' - file: contents read from file, we grab file extension, and we guess
#' format based on combination of contents and file extension because
#' file extensions may belie what's in the file
#' - string: string read in, and we guess format based on contents of
#' the string
#' - DOI: we request citeproc-json format from the Crossref API
#' - DOI url: we request citeproc-json format from the Crossref API
#'
